LinksDAO to Launch a Community Token Integrating Golf Culture

LinksDAO is initiating the introduction of a new community token aimed at funding golf course acquisitions, alongside its existing NFT offerings.

What You Need to Know:

  • LinksDAO is launching the LINKS token to finance golf course purchases alongside its NFT ventures.
  • The organization aims to partly own Hillcrest, a golf course designed by Donald Ross located in Kansas City.

LinksDAO is set to unveil a community token, aiming to supplement its nearly 10,000 membership NFTs that were previously sold to support its goal of acquiring a golf course.

NFTs have lost their appeal since their peak in early 2022, and the market frenzy that once rewarded extravagant digital artworks has shifted dramatically.

The CryptoSlam’s NFT Index, for instance, has witnessed a decline of nearly 97% since its debut in January 2022, highlighting the ongoing transformation in market interests. LinksDAO plans to follow suit with its own token.

“We will be introducing a community token rooted deeply in golf culture, with compliance to the applicable regulations we face,” stated LinksDAO founder Mike Dudas during a recent community call.

The token is expected to debut soon on the Base blockchain, with a third of its total supply designated for LinksDAO NFT holders, as well as smaller portions allocated to members of other NFT communities, such as Pudgy Penguins and Bored Ape Yacht Club.

Notably, LinksDAO is navigating a challenging market landscape where the perceived notion of crypto assets as purely speculative remains prevalent, even amid advocacy for responsible investment strategies.

“Our ambition is that every golfer possesses LINKS in their crypto wallet,” declared Cooper Sherwin, the Head of Community and Co-founder of LinksDAO.

LinksDAO made headlines by acquiring a golf club in Scotland in mid-2023 and is now pursuing an agreement to partially own a second course in Kansas City, pending approval from its NFT-holding members.

Hillcrest Golf Course, established in 1915 by Donald Ross, boasts a rich history but has faced deterioration over the years, establishing an opportune moment for LinksDAO to facilitate a deal. Current owner Robb Heineman, also a local businessman with ties to the MLS, recently paused operations to undertake a significant renovation aimed at revitalizing the property.

Heineman remarked that LinksDAO aligns with their vision of innovation within golf club management.

LinkDAO plans to enter a minority ownership position at Hillcrest and acquire a seat on the board, although specific financial details of the agreement remain undisclosed. Members of LinksDAO who possess NFTs have voting rights on key proposals but retain limited legal authority regarding the project’s management decisions.

Approximately 200 club members attended a meeting where they learned of the acquisition and the anticipated token launch.
